5 Tips about what is md5's application You Can Use Today
5 Tips about what is md5's application You Can Use Today
Blog Article
MD5 is usually a broadly utilized hash function that makes a message digest (or hash value) of 128 bits in length. It was at first built for a cryptographic hash function but, in a afterwards phase vulnerabilities were discovered and therefore is not considered suitable for cryptographic applications.
Keep Knowledgeable: Remain up to date on the most recent security very best practices and rising threats to adapt and strengthen protection actions.
Permit’s return to our on the web calculator for modular addition. Once more, we will have to make this happen equation in phases, because the calculator doesn’t allow for parentheses. Let’s insert the first two figures by getting into:
If you have hardly ever researched Boolean algebra right before, these symbols may be a small puzzling. A complete dialogue of Boolean algebra will take us off on too much of a tangent, however it’s essentially a Particular sort of algebra that’s applied heavily in computing.
All we will promise is that it's going to be 128 bits long, which performs out to 32 figures. But how can the MD5 algorithm consider inputs of any size, and switch them into seemingly random, set-size strings?
This worth then will get despatched in the modular addition operate along with the initialization vector we made up for any. Almost everything else proceeds essentially the same as in the operations we explained previously mentioned, Along with the outputs from your former Procedure turning out to be inputs into the next spherical.
Given that We've discussed our M inputs slightly, it’s time to show our attention to your Initialization Vectors, which can be demonstrated slightly below the 512-bit message block, M while in the diagram.
We've got Pretty much a 90% success amount for our top quality prospects. And our infrastructure is just not that big, there isn't a doubt that more substantial hacker companies are a lot better Outfitted.
Stability Ideal Methods: Using these possibilities aligns with present day safety most effective procedures, making certain that the techniques and data keep on being safe in the deal with of refined attacks.
MD5 authentication can be a stability system that uses the MD5 cryptographic more info hash purpose to verify the integrity and authenticity of information or messages.
Some computer software techniques and applications applied MD5 to validate the integrity of downloaded files or updates. Attackers took advantage of MD5’s weaknesses to replace legitimate files with malicious ones, compromising the security of the methods.
There will be 4 rounds of 16 operations Just about every, for a complete of 64 functions. Each individual round might have its individual function, features File, G, H And that i, which would be Utilized in the exact same get and in the identical way as very last time.
MD5 was made for velocity and effectiveness, which makes it liable to brute power and dictionary attacks. Attackers can speedily hash numerous probable inputs to seek out one that matches a concentrate on hash.
In a collision assault, an attacker attempts to locate two distinctive inputs (Allow’s simply call them A and B) that create the exact same hash value employing MD5. When successful, the attacker can substitute A with B without having switching the hash worth.